summaryrefslogtreecommitdiff
path: root/cpp/src/IceGrid/Topics.h
diff options
context:
space:
mode:
authorJose <jose@zeroc.com>2014-04-18 18:31:48 +0200
committerJose <jose@zeroc.com>2014-04-18 18:31:48 +0200
commite7333297345efda9379045495d17aadb571ddd50 (patch)
tree5bfa86a78d29665e1ef50a9575b76114be1145e1 /cpp/src/IceGrid/Topics.h
parentFixed replicaGroup test issue (diff)
downloadice-e7333297345efda9379045495d17aadb571ddd50.tar.bz2
ice-e7333297345efda9379045495d17aadb571ddd50.tar.xz
ice-e7333297345efda9379045495d17aadb571ddd50.zip
Fixed (ICE-4858) - Eliminate IceDB
Diffstat (limited to 'cpp/src/IceGrid/Topics.h')
-rw-r--r--cpp/src/IceGrid/Topics.h7
1 files changed, 3 insertions, 4 deletions
diff --git a/cpp/src/IceGrid/Topics.h b/cpp/src/IceGrid/Topics.h
index 65e25ba68eb..bfd1636428c 100644
--- a/cpp/src/IceGrid/Topics.h
+++ b/cpp/src/IceGrid/Topics.h
@@ -14,7 +14,6 @@
#include <IceStorm/IceStorm.h>
#include <IceGrid/Internal.h>
#include <IceGrid/Observer.h>
-#include <IceGrid/DB.h>
#include <set>
namespace IceGrid
@@ -115,7 +114,7 @@ class ApplicationObserverTopic : public ObserverTopic
{
public:
- ApplicationObserverTopic(const IceStorm::TopicManagerPrx&, const ApplicationsWrapperPtr&);
+ ApplicationObserverTopic(const IceStorm::TopicManagerPrx&, const std::map<std::string, ApplicationInfo>&, Ice::Long);
int applicationInit(Ice::Long, const ApplicationInfoSeq&);
int applicationAdded(Ice::Long, const ApplicationInfo&);
@@ -135,7 +134,7 @@ class AdapterObserverTopic : public ObserverTopic
{
public:
- AdapterObserverTopic(const IceStorm::TopicManagerPrx&, const AdaptersWrapperPtr&);
+ AdapterObserverTopic(const IceStorm::TopicManagerPrx&, const std::map<std::string, AdapterInfo>&, Ice::Long);
int adapterInit(Ice::Long, const AdapterInfoSeq&);
int adapterAdded(Ice::Long, const AdapterInfo&);
@@ -155,7 +154,7 @@ class ObjectObserverTopic : public ObserverTopic
{
public:
- ObjectObserverTopic(const IceStorm::TopicManagerPrx&, const ObjectsWrapperPtr&);
+ ObjectObserverTopic(const IceStorm::TopicManagerPrx&, const std::map<Ice::Identity, ObjectInfo>&, Ice::Long);
int objectInit(Ice::Long, const ObjectInfoSeq&);
int objectAdded(Ice::Long, const ObjectInfo&);